Meditation makes pain less unpleasant by changing subjective experience of pain
Meditation can significantly reduce the unpleasantness of a noxious stimulus by engaging multiple brain mechanisms that alter the way the brain constructs the subjective experience of pain.
Herbal formula protects against bleeding oesophageal varices
A study carried out in China has found that a herbal formula, Fuzheng Huayu Capsule (FZHYC) can reduce the risk of bleeding and improve survival rates in liver cirrhosis patients with oesophageal varices.

Acupuncture cures giant wart in HIV patient
Italian clinicians have published a novel case report on a severely immune suppressed HIV patient whose giant wart was completely healed following a long period of treatment with acupuncture.
